Clinical Focus Areas
Josie has advanced experience and specific interest in treating:
- Cycling Injuries – Patellofemoral pain (Runner’s/Cyclist’s Knee), Iliotibial band (ITB) syndrome, cyclist’s palsy (hand numbness), and low back pain
- Running & Triathlon Injuries – Bone stress injuries, Achilles tendinopathy, plantar fasciitis, medial tibial stress syndrome (shin splints), and complex calf strains
- Swimming Injuries – Overuse shoulder injuries in swimming (swimmers shoulder)
- Dance Injuries – Bone stress injuries, ankle sprains, posterior ankle impingement syndrome and calf strains
- Foot & Ankle – Post-operative rehabilitation (ankle stabilisation), lateral ankle sprains, and bone stress injury management (stress fractures).
Advanced Skills & Methods
- Cycling Assessments – Comprehensive musculoskeletal assessment to identify injury risks, evaluate training load related factors, and detect findings that may impact performance and efficiency on the bike.
- Running Analysis – Detailed, frame-by-frame video assessment to evaluate running technique, optimise cadence and foot strike.
- Swimming Assessments – Comprehensive musculoskeletal assessment to identify injury risk factors, evaluate training load related factors and detect findings that may impact swimming performance.
- Pre-Pointe Dance Assessments – In-depth physiotherapy assessment to determine readiness for pointe work and ensure a safe, structured transition.
- Pre-Professional / Full Dance Assessments – Comprehensive physiotherapy screening to identify injury risk factors and support preparation for auditions, performances, and increased training demands.
- Strength & Conditioning – Individualised rehabilitation programs.
